RISING leased two flights to deliver relief supplies to Sichuan
May 16, 2008 - RISING
 
Following a 7.8 Richter scale earthquake that hit Wenchuan County, Sichuan Province in southwest China on May 12, Chinese anti-virus software Vendor-- Rising has donated RMB1 million to help the relief immediately.

After the donation, on May 16, in order to speed up the transport of relief supplies, Rising instantly contacted with the Hainan Airlines Co., Ltd., leased two charter flights a day to deliver relief supplies to Sichuan disaster areas. In addition to transport the donors of materials from Rising, partners and donors of materials from netizens, two charter flights will also assume the Ministry of Health, Red Cross Society of China's emergency aid delivery mission.

Rising scheduled charter aircraft are Boeing 737-800 and Airbus 330 or Boeing 767, the total daily capacity is about 13 tons.
